Support for Dyslexia

Reading with dyslexia can be challenging. TTS helps by converting text to audio, allowing you to listen instead of struggling with visual text. Research shows that auditory learners with dyslexia often comprehend better when listening.

How TTS Helps with Dyslexia:

  • Listen while following along with text for multi-sensory learning
  • Use slower speeds to process information at your own pace
  • Reduce eye strain and fatigue from prolonged reading
  • Improve comprehension by hearing natural pronunciation

Support for ADHD

For readers with ADHD, maintaining focus on text can be difficult. Audio content can help maintain engagement and reduce the mental effort required to decode written text.

How TTS Helps with ADHD:

  • Listen while doing other tasks (walking, exercising)
  • Maintain focus with consistent audio pacing
  • Reduce the visual overwhelm of large text blocks
  • Use faster speeds when your focus is sharp
